Output 9ef96b079a7953d31cd59d91943df1a3bb359dce1f8b51e3e35af1c8b8715f75:17

value
532998000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10013e6142e6148c96358c3cb43d9d75d32f09d5 OP_EQUAL
address
339eE2Psesw6UbEuHU1sZfnvVCtLA6DpLd
transaction
9ef96b079a7953d31cd59d91943df1a3bb359dce1f8b51e3e35af1c8b8715f75
spent
true